Why it is a popular destination
Coorg is a popular tourist destination in India for its beautiful natural scenery, lush green forests, and tranquil ambiance. It is known for its coffee and spice plantations and is also home to the Kodava people, a distinct ethnic group. The region is also renowned for its waterfalls, trekking trails, and wildlife sanctuaries, making it an ideal destination for nature lovers and adventure seekers alike.
Coorg is often referred to as the Scotland of India and for good reason. It’s full of lush greenery, rolling hills, and tea and coffee plantations, making it a picturesque and peaceful place to visit. Coorg is home to some of the most beautiful waterfalls, including Abbey Falls, Iruppu Falls, and Mallalli Falls. Coorg is also known for its wildlife and is home to the Nagarhole National Park, which is home to numerous species of animals and birds. Other attractions include the Dubare Elephant Camp, the Raja’s Seat, and the Golden Temple.
Hill station in Coorg
Coorg is a beautiful hill station located in the western part of Karnataka. It is one of the most popular tourist spots in the country due to its picturesque landscapes, lush green coffee plantations, and many waterfalls and trekking trails. Popular places to visit in Coorg include Abbey Falls, Talakaveri, Omkareshwara Temple, Nisargadhama, Iruppu Falls, Raja’s Seat, Pushpagiri Wildlife Sanctuary, and the Madikeri Fort.
